huanayun
hengtianyun
vps567
莱卡云

[Linux操作系统]详解服务器MariaDB安装过程及实践应用|使用yum安装mariadb服务器安装命令,服务器MariaDB安装

PikPak

推荐阅读:

[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024

[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E

[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务

[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台

本文详细介绍了在Linux操作系统上使用yum命令安装MariaDB数据库服务器的全过程,包括安装命令的输入、配置文件的设置以及启动和停止服务的操作。MariaDB是一种开源的关系数据库管理系统,是MySQL的一个分支,具有高性能、稳定性好、易用性高等特点,在服务器应用中十分广泛。文章还简要讨论了MariaDB在日常应用中的管理和维护技巧,为用户提供了实用的参考。

本文目录导读:

  1. MariaDB简介
  2. 服务器环境准备
  3. MariaDB安装步骤
  4. 实践应用

随着互联网技术的不断发展,数据库在企业中的应用越来越广泛,在众多开源数据库中,MariaDB以其高性能、稳定性以及易用性,成为了很多开发者和企业首选的数据库之一,本文将详细介绍在服务器上安装MariaDB的整个过程,并提供一些实践应用的建议。

MariaDB简介

MariaDB是一种开源的关系数据库管理系统,是由MySQL的创始人迈克尔·Widenius和其它一些开发者成立的MOnty Program SA公司开发的,它是一个分支自MySQL 5.5的独立数据库项目,目的是为了保证MySQL的后续开发不受甲骨文公司的控制,MariaDB与MySQL在兼容性上非常高,几乎可以无缝迁移,MariaDB在性能、功能以及安全性方面都有所提升。

服务器环境准备

在安装MariaDB之前,首先需要确保服务器环境满足以下条件:

1、操作系统:MariaDB支持多种操作系统,如Linux、Windows等,我们以Linux系统为例。

2、硬件要求:服务器的硬件配置需满足MariaDB的运行需求,CPU、内存和硬盘空间的需求不会太高,但最好保证服务器资源充足,以免影响数据库性能。

3、软件准备:安装MariaDB之前,需要确保服务器上已经安装了yum(或dnf)包管理器,因为MariaDB可以通过yum仓库进行安装。

MariaDB安装步骤

1、安装MariaDB仓库:

需要在服务器上安装MariaDB的yum仓库,可以通过以下命令安装:

sudo yum install -y mariadb-server

2、启动MariaDB服务:

安装完成后,启动MariaDB服务并设置开机自启:

sudo systemctl start mariadb
sudo systemctl enable mariadb

3、配置MariaDB:

为了保证MariaDB的安全性,需要对数据库进行初始化设置,设置密码:

sudo mysql_secure_installation

这个脚本会引导你完成一系列安全配置,包括设置root用户密码、删除匿名用户、禁止root用户远程登录等,按照提示操作,直到脚本提示“所有设置已经完成”。

4、验证MariaDB安装:

安装完成后,可以通过以下命令登录MySQL命令行:

sudo mysql -u root -p

输入root用户的密码后,即可进入MySQL命令行,在这个命令行中,可以执行SQL语句来管理数据库。

5、更新MariaDB:

为了确保MariaDB的版本最新,可以使用以下命令更新:

sudo yum update mariadb-server

实践应用

1、创建数据库和用户:

在MariaDB中,可以通过以下命令创建数据库和用户:

CREATE DATABASE mydatabase;
CREATE USER 'myuser'@'localhost' IDENTIFIED BY 'mypassword';
GRANT ALL PRIVILEGES ON mydatabase.* TO 'myuser'@'localhost';
FLUSH PRIVILEGES;

这条SQL语句创建了一个名为“mydatabase”的数据库和一个名为“myuser”的用户,该用户只能在本地登录。

2、导入导出数据:

MariaDB提供了方便的数据导入导出功能,要将一个名为“mydatabase”的数据库导出为CSV格式,可以使用以下命令:

mysqldump -u root -pmypassword mydatabase > mydatabase.csv

将数据从CSV格式导入到“mydatabase”数据库中,可以使用以下命令:

mysql -u root -pmypassword mydatabase < mydatabase.csv

3、备份与恢复:

定期备份数据库是非常重要的,MariaDB提供了备份和恢复的工具,如“mysqldump”和“mysqlpump”,可以使用这些工具将数据库备份到文件或远程服务器。

本文详细介绍了在服务器上安装MariaDB的整个过程,包括环境准备、安装步骤以及实践应用,通过本文的阅读,开发者可以快速掌握MariaDB的安装和基本操作,从而更好地应用于实际项目中,MariaDB以其高性能、稳定性和易用性,在未来的数据库市场中必将发挥越来越重要的作用。

bwg Vultr justhost.asia racknerd hostkvm pesyun Pawns


本文标签属性:

服务器MariaDB安装:mariadb客户端安装

原文链接:,转发请注明来源!